A journey through time

What will we do?

You will leave from Chachapoyas in direction of the town of San Bartolo from where the walk of approximately 30 minutes to the Revash mausoleums begins. Revash is a funerary complex composed of «chullpas» (funerary towers) of one and two floors of height, painted of ocher color. Afterwards, you will be transferred to Leymebamba to visit the Leymebamba Museum which houses more than 200 mummies recovered from the Condor Lagoon, which can be appreciated along with their funeral offerings. The design of the building recreates the local architecture, using local materials. The beautiful garden surrounding the museum contains more than 100 varieties of orchids. After this visit you will return to Chachapoyas.
